Grace Neill's Chocolate and Guinness Brownies

Ingredients
- 4 eggs
- 3/4 c superfine sugar or granulated sugar
- 8 oz bittersweet chocolate, chopped
- 4 oz white chocolate, chopped
- 6 Tbsp unsalted butter
- 3/4 c all purpose flour
- 3/4 c cocoa powder
- 1 1/4 c guinness stout
- confectioners' sugar, for dusting

Preparation
Step 1
Preheat the oven to 375 degrees. Butter an 11-by-7-inch rectangular pan.
In a mixing bowl, beat together the eggs and sugar until they are light and fluffy, about 3 minutes.
In a medium saucepan, over medium heat, melt the bittersweet chocolate, white chocolate, and butter, stirring until the mixture is smooth.
Remove the chocolate from the heat and beat it into the egg mixture.
In a bowl or on a sheet of parchment or wax paper, sift together the flour and cocoa powder and beat them into the chocolate mixture.
Whisk in the Guinness.
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ake for 30 to 35 minutes, or until a skewer inserted in the center comes out almost clean.
To serve, dust the cake with confectioners' sugar and cut into squares.
